In 2023, the FBI anticipates a higher reported financial loss due to a trend in International Crypto Investment Fraud as part of romance scams. The scam starts similarly as an online relationship, but instead of asking for cash, the scammer convinces the victim to investment in cryptocurrency. To demonstrate the returns on investment, victims are directed to websites that appear authentic but are instead controlled by the scammer. Once the victim makes a purchase, they are denied the ability to cash out their investments and the scammer cuts off contact. Cybercriminals take advantage of the low understanding surrounding this type of digital asset to attract potential investors and make off with their money. They promise high returns on investments, with little-to-no risk. Some of the techniques most used by scammers include social media ads and fake endorsements by celebrities.
